				<description>&lt;p&gt;&lt;img src=&#34;http://warm-ir-heater-industrial.com/images/978de03e89c77103547e0820ad423d55.png&#34; alt=&#34;Replacement lamp for SMF blow molder&#34;&gt;&lt;/p&gt;&#xA;&lt;h1 id=&#34;getting-your-husky-hypet-heat-just-right&#34;&gt;Getting Your Husky HyPET Heat Just Right&lt;/h1&gt;&#xA;&lt;p&gt;If you&amp;rsquo;re running high-speed Husky HyPET lines, you know that throwing more wattage at a preform isn&amp;rsquo;t the answer. It&amp;rsquo;s not about raw power. It&amp;rsquo;s about getting the heat to actually soak into the core of the plastic without scorching the outside.&#xA;That&amp;rsquo;s where we come in. We build our replacement lamps to hit that sweet spot.&#xA;&lt;strong&gt;The trick is in the penetration.&lt;/strong&gt;&#xA;Most standard lamps just bounce energy off the surface of the PET. It&amp;rsquo;s a waste. We use specific quartz and coatings to shift how the IR radiation behaves, pushing the heat deeper into the wall of the plastic.&#xA;When you&amp;rsquo;re running at top speed, your preforms aren&amp;rsquo;t hanging out in the oven for long. They&amp;rsquo;re moving fast. You need that heat to be totally even before the bottle hits the mold, or you&amp;rsquo;re going to have a bad time.&#xA;&lt;strong&gt;No tinkering required.&lt;/strong&gt;&#xA;Our lamps are designed to be simple drop-in replacements. We don&amp;rsquo;t want you spending your afternoon messing with wiring or bending brackets. &lt;a href=&#34;https://o-yate.net&#34;&gt;Whether&lt;/a&gt; you&amp;rsquo;re using R7s or SK15, the dimensions and connectors match up exactly.&#xA;We&amp;rsquo;re obsessive about the length, too. If a tube is off by even a couple of millimeters, it won&amp;rsquo;t sit right in the socket. And if it doesn&amp;rsquo;t sit right, it burns out. Simple as that.&#xA;&lt;strong&gt;A quick heads-up on the trade-offs.&lt;/strong&gt;&#xA;These high-output lamps pack a punch, but they do make your oven&amp;rsquo;s cooling system work harder.&#xA;Here&amp;rsquo;s the thing: if your ventilation is clogged or just can&amp;rsquo;t keep up, the ambient heat &lt;a href=&#34;https://henruite.com&#34;&gt;builds&lt;/a&gt; up and kills your lamps faster. It&amp;rsquo;s a pain. I always suggest checking your airflow every single time you swap out a bank of tubes. Just a quick &lt;a href=&#34;https://goldisgood.com&#34;&gt;check&lt;/a&gt; can save you a lot of money.&#xA;At the end of the day, matching the right lamp to your &lt;a href=&#34;https://o-yate.com&#34;&gt;resin&lt;/a&gt; and preform weight is the only way to kill those annoying &amp;ldquo;cold spots.&amp;rdquo; No more uneven walls. Just clean, consistent bottles.&lt;/p&gt;</description>
